IndoorGML is an OGC standard for describing the inside of buildings: room geometries, adjacency topology, and a navigation graph. Its key idea is dual-space: a building is described simultaneously as a Primal Space (physical cells — rooms, corridors) and a Dual Space (a connectivity graph of nodes and edges for routing). Our exporter builds IndoorGML 1.0 XML from indoor-tagged OSM data: polygons become CellSpace and State nodes, lines become TransitionSpace. To be honest about the main limitation: indoor tagging in OSM is very uneven — detailed data exists only for major airports, a few museums, and actively mapped malls; for most buildings OSM stores only the outdoor footprint. Geometry is exported in 2D (floor heights estimated at 3 m per level), and graph connectivity is simplified. It's an excellent starting point for prototypes, but not a production-grade map.

About IndoorGML Format

IndoorGML is an OGC standard for describing the interior space of buildings. Its distinctive feature is the dual description: the same building is recorded at once as a set of physical cells (rooms, corridors, halls) and as a connectivity graph along which a route is built from the entrance to the door you need.

The format is needed where an ordinary map ends: inside an airport, a railway station, a shopping center, a hospital. Indoor navigation, evacuation route calculation and movement analytics are built on exactly this kind of model.

The export turns OSM indoor mapping into an IndoorGML 1.0 document based on GML 3.2: polygons become CellSpace cells and the matching graph nodes, lines become TransitionSpace transitions, and the class of a cell is determined by its layer. The geometry is two-dimensional in WGS84, floor height is estimated at three meters, and the limit is 50,000 features.

The main limitation lies not in the format but in the data: detailed indoor mapping exists in OpenStreetMap only for a fraction of large venues — some airports, museums, stations and actively mapped shopping centers. Most buildings in the database hold only their outer outline, and the export will come out almost empty. It is worth checking this in advance by looking at the building on the map.
